Debian3.0rc2 unable to recognize Promise 378 SATA hard drive????


Hello there! I'm trying to install Debian3.0 rc2 on my computer. I've a K8TNeo Mobo and also have a single Promise 378 SATA hard-drive . The problem is when i boot with the Debian, it boots up properly but failed to recognize my harddrive. it says:

No harddrive could be found...You may have to change driver settings when you start the system with a command at the "boot:" prompt or you may have to load a driver that is in a loadable module to solve this problem.


I donno how to do that. i checked Debian's website and found it very confusing. Can anyone kindly help me by providing step by step instruction? I also Googled on this matter but they don't mention this problem.

I think you can't use the installer from 3.0 to install on SATA disks. Try the new debian installer (beta) from http://www.debian.org/devel/debian-installer/
